    Pellet stoves can be used as a stand-alone unit or as a part of your home heating system. They are easy to maintain due to their compact size and simple operation. They are also more flexible than traditional wood stoves as they can be programmed and operate in different modes - from manual to ECO. They are also more energy efficient than wood stoves since they burn at a higher BTU per hour.

    The majority of pellet stoves come with an hopper for fuel with a capacity of between 16 and 60 kilograms (kg). The stove is equipped with a computer controller and thermostat to regulate the amount of fuel that is burned. The stove has an insignificant burner that ignites the pellets, burns them and creates hot air that warms the room. The exhaust from the stove is emitted through a pipe that can be directed through a sidewall or the roof.

    Many people love their Pellet Stoves because they are easy to use, less maintenance is required than wood stoves, and they are programmable. Some people experience issues with these stoves. Many of these issues are due to improper installation that stop air flow and cause a fire to stop or not begin. Other issues may occur because of lack of maintenance or using the wrong type of pellets.

    It is important to know that these stoves were designed to burn premium wood pellets. Other biofuels, including corn or soy, can cause harm to the stove and can create an ignition risk. Before purchasing pellets, it is an excellent idea to test the level of ash. A high amount of ash can cause the stove to operate poorly.

    The greatest benefit of these stoves is that they are thermostatically controlled. This means that you can set the temperature you want and they will keep it there all day. This eliminates the large temperature swings that are typically encountered when using traditional wood stoves. It also saves a lot of money on utility bills.

    Contrary to traditional wood-burning stoves, pellet stoves use small pellets to heat your home. The pellets are made of sawdust that has been compressed and other wood byproducts, so they are affordable to produce, eco-friendly and offer incredible heating efficiency. The pellets are stored in the hoppers of these stoves and an auger is used to bring them into the combustion chamber, based on the temperature sensor signals. Because these stoves are so efficient, they don't require much electricity to operate, which makes them ideal for people who are looking to lower their electric bills without breaking the bank.
